| Description |
| • |
Transaxle oil temperature sensor monitors the automatic transaxle fluid's
temperature and conveys the readings to TCM.
|
| • |
It is an NTC (Negative Thermal Coefficient) sensor whose resistance
has an inversely proportional relationship with the temperature level.
|
| • |
Data produced by this sensor is used to identify damper clutch activation
and deactivation zones within the low temperature and high temperature
range and to compensate hydraulic pressure levels during gear changes.
